Why a Certified English Level Matters

English is widely recognized as the global language of business. Many multinational companies use English as their primary means of communication, regardless of their country of origin. Thus, having a certified level of English proficiency is indispensable for professionals aspiring to work overseas or in global settings.

Certification offers verified proof of your language skills, making your resume stand out to employers. Certificates such as TOEFL, IELTS, and the Cambridge English exams provide standardized assessments that employers trust.

Enhancing Career Prospects

With a certified English level, you increase your employability in various sectors. Industries such as finance, technology, healthcare, and education highly value language certifications as they demonstrate your ability to communicate effectively in an international environment.

Proficiency in English is not just valuable for high-level professional roles. It is often a prerequisite for internships and entry-level positions, which can be stepping stones to greater career advancement. Certification can significantly boost your initial employment chances.

Common English Certifications and Their Benefits

Some of the most recognized English certifications include TOEFL, IELTS, and the Cambridge English suite. Each offers unique advantages and is suited to different professional needs.

Certification Purpose Benefits
TOEFL Academic and professional settings Accepted by many universities worldwide; useful for academic roles
IELTS General and academic purposes Accepted globally for schooling, migration, and work
Cambridge English Varied levels like B2 First, C1 Advanced Comprehensive, permanent certification recognized by employers

Choosing the Right Certification

The best certification for you depends on your career goals. If you’re planning to study abroad, the TOEFL or IELTS might be more beneficial. For broader career purposes, Cambridge English exams like the C1 Advanced might be preferable due to their comprehensive nature.

Knowing the specific requirements of your desired field or organization can help tailor your preparation towards obtaining the right certification.
